Azerbaijani Manat
The Azerbaijani Manat (AZN) is the official currency of Azerbaijan, used for all monetary transactions within the country.
History/Origin
The Azerbaijani Manat was introduced in 1992, replacing the Soviet ruble, and has undergone several redenominations, with the current version introduced in 2006 to stabilize the economy and control inflation.
Current Use
Today, the AZN is widely used in Azerbaijan for everyday transactions, banking, and trade, and is considered a stable currency within the region.
Guatemalan Quetzal
The Guatemalan Quetzal (GTQ) is the official currency of Guatemala, used for all monetary transactions within the country.
History/Origin
The Quetzal was introduced as the official currency of Guatemala in 1925, replacing the Guatemalan peso. It was named after the quetzal bird, a symbol of liberty in Guatemala, and was initially pegged to the US dollar. The currency has undergone various reforms and decimalization since its inception.
Current Use
Today, the GTQ is widely used throughout Guatemala for everyday transactions, banking, and trade. It is managed by the Bank of Guatemala and remains the country's legal tender.
